In Westville, most reputable companies charge by the square foot or by the room, with average costs ranging from $0.25 to $0.50 per square foot. Key factors affecting price include the carpet's soil level, the need for stain pre-treatment, furniture moving, and the specific cleaning method (e.g., hot water extraction). Seasonal demand also plays a role; prices can be slightly higher during the busy spring and fall seasons in our South Jersey climate.
Westville's humidity, particularly in summer, means carpets take longer to dry after cleaning. A professional should use powerful extraction equipment to minimize moisture. We recommend scheduling cleanings during periods of lower humidity when possible, like late spring or early fall, and using air conditioning or dehumidifiers post-cleaning to prevent mold or mildew, which is a common concern in our region.
While New Jersey has strict environmental regulations, there are no specific Westville ordinances dictating carpet cleaning chemicals. However, responsible local providers will use EPA Safer Choice-certified or non-toxic, biodegradable solutions, especially important for homes with children, pets, or residents with allergies. Proper wastewater disposal is regulated; reputable companies will never dump contaminated water into storm drains that lead to local waterways like the Delaware River.
Prioritize local companies with strong community reputations, proper insurance, and IICRC certification. Ask for references from Westville or neighboring towns like Woodbury or Deptford. A trustworthy provider will offer a free, in-home estimate, clearly explain their process, and never quote a final price solely over the phone without seeing the job's scope and condition.
